hw/pci/pci: Fix slot check for plugged devices

Commit Message

Julia Suvorova Sept. 23, 2020, 9:26 a.m. UTC
If devfn is assigned automatically, 'else' clauses will never be
executed. And if it does not matter for the reserved and available
devfn, because we have already checked it, the check for function0
needs to be done again.

Signed-off-by: Julia Suvorova <jusual@redhat.com>
---
 hw/pci/pci.c | 5 +++--
 1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

No, this is a bug fix. For example, if you had a root port with a
device on it already, and you do
'device_add new_device,bus=the_same_root_port', then it will miss the
last 'if' and will be added to slot 1.
